"""
Integration module for prompt training system with MCP Gateway
"""

import asyncio
import json
from datetime import datetime
from typing import Dict, List, Optional, Any
from pathlib import Path
import logging

from core.base_connector import BaseConnector
from core.models import PromptResult, ToolResponse
from .feedback_collector import FeedbackCollector
from .prompt_manager import PromptManager
from .auto_trainer import AutomaticPromptTrainer
from .models import PromptType, FeedbackType

logger = logging.getLogger(__name__)


class PromptTrainingMiddleware:
    """Middleware to integrate prompt training with MCP Gateway"""
    
    def __init__(self, enabled: bool = True, config_path: Optional[str] = None, openai_api_key: Optional[str] = None):
        self.enabled = enabled
        self.feedback_collector = FeedbackCollector()
        self.prompt_manager = PromptManager()
        
        # Initialize automatic trainer
        self.auto_trainer = AutomaticPromptTrainer(
            feedback_collector=self.feedback_collector,
            prompt_manager=self.prompt_manager,
            openai_api_key=openai_api_key,
            config_path=config_path
        )
        
        # Load configuration
        self.config = self._load_config(config_path)
        
        # Session tracking
        self.session_id = str(datetime.now().timestamp())
        
        # Start services
        if self.enabled:
            asyncio.create_task(self.feedback_collector.start())
            asyncio.create_task(self.auto_trainer.start())
            
    def _load_config(self, config_path: Optional[str]) -> Dict[str, Any]:
        """Load training configuration"""
        if config_path and Path(config_path).exists():
            with open(config_path, 'r') as f:
                return json.load(f)
                
        # Default configuration
        return {
            "auto_collect": True,
            "collect_errors": True,
            "collect_success": True,
            "min_execution_time": 0.1,  # Only collect for operations > 100ms
            "prompt_improvement_enabled": True
        }
        
    async def intercept_prompt_execution(
        self,
        connector: BaseConnector,
        prompt_name: str,
        arguments: Dict[str, Any],
        execute_fn
    ) -> PromptResult:
        """Intercept prompt execution for training data collection"""
        if not self.enabled or not self.config.get("auto_collect", True):
            # Pass through without collection
            return await execute_fn(prompt_name, arguments)
            
        # Generate prompt ID
        prompt_id = f"{connector.name}_{prompt_name}"
        prompt_type = PromptType.CONNECTOR
        
        # Check if we have an improved version
        improved_prompt = None
        if self.config.get("prompt_improvement_enabled", True):
            active_version = self.prompt_manager.get_active_prompt(prompt_id)
            if active_version and active_version.is_active:
                # Temporarily override the prompt
                improved_prompt = active_version.content
                
        # Track execution
        start_time = datetime.now()
        error_occurred = False
        error_details = None
        
        try:
            # Execute the prompt
            if improved_prompt:
                # TODO: Implement prompt override mechanism
                # This would require modifying the connector's prompt execution
                result = await execute_fn(prompt_name, arguments)
            else:
                result = await execute_fn(prompt_name, arguments)
                
            execution_time = (datetime.now() - start_time).total_seconds()
            
            # Collect success feedback if execution was significant
            if self.config.get("collect_success", True) and execution_time > self.config.get("min_execution_time", 0.1):
                await self.feedback_collector.collect_success(
                    prompt_id=prompt_id,
                    prompt_type=prompt_type,
                    execution_time=execution_time,
                    context={
                        "connector_name": connector.name,
                        "prompt_name": prompt_name,
                        "input": arguments,
                        "output": {"content": result.content, "metadata": result.metadata},
                        "session_id": self.session_id
                    }
                )
                
            return result
            
        except Exception as e:
            error_occurred = True
            error_details = {
                "error_type": type(e).__name__,
                "error_message": str(e),
                "traceback": str(e.__traceback__) if hasattr(e, '__traceback__') else None
            }
            
            # Collect error feedback
            if self.config.get("collect_errors", True):
                await self.feedback_collector.collect_error(
                    prompt_id=prompt_id,
                    prompt_type=prompt_type,
                    error_details=error_details,
                    context={
                        "connector_name": connector.name,
                        "prompt_name": prompt_name,
                        "input": arguments,
                        "session_id": self.session_id
                    }
                )
                
            # Re-raise the exception
            raise
            
    async def intercept_tool_execution(
        self,
        connector: BaseConnector,
        tool_name: str,
        arguments: Dict[str, Any],
        execute_fn
    ) -> ToolResponse:
        """Intercept tool execution for training data collection"""
        if not self.enabled or not self.config.get("auto_collect", True):
            return await execute_fn(tool_name, arguments)
            
        # For tools, we primarily collect error data
        # Success data for tools is less useful for prompt training
        
        try:
            result = await execute_fn(tool_name, arguments)
            return result
            
        except Exception as e:
            # Collect error data for analysis
            if self.config.get("collect_errors", True):
                error_details = {
                    "error_type": type(e).__name__,
                    "error_message": str(e),
                    "tool_name": tool_name,
                    "connector": connector.name
                }
                
                # Store as automated metric
                await self.feedback_collector.collect_automated_metric(
                    prompt_id=f"{connector.name}_tools",
                    prompt_type=PromptType.CONNECTOR,
                    metric_name="tool_error_rate",
                    metric_value=0.0,  # Error = 0 success
                    context={
                        "error_details": error_details,
                        "tool_name": tool_name,
                        "arguments": arguments,
                        "session_id": self.session_id
                    }
                )
                
            raise
            
    async def collect_user_feedback(
        self,
        prompt_id: str,
        rating: float,
        message: Optional[str] = None,
        context: Optional[Dict[str, Any]] = None
    ):
        """Manually collect user feedback"""
        prompt_type = PromptType.USER if not prompt_id.startswith("system_") else PromptType.SYSTEM
        
        await self.feedback_collector.collect_user_feedback(
            prompt_id=prompt_id,
            prompt_type=prompt_type,
            rating=rating,
            message=message,
            context={
                **(context or {}),
                "session_id": self.session_id
            }
        )
        
    async def suggest_improvement(
        self,
        prompt_id: str,
        suggestion: str,
        context: Optional[Dict[str, Any]] = None
    ):
        """Collect improvement suggestion"""
        prompt_type = PromptType.USER if not prompt_id.startswith("system_") else PromptType.SYSTEM
        
        await self.feedback_collector.collect_improvement_suggestion(
            prompt_id=prompt_id,
            prompt_type=prompt_type,
            suggestion=suggestion,
            context={
                **(context or {}),
                "session_id": self.session_id
            }
        )
        
    def get_active_prompts(self) -> Dict[str, str]:
        """Get all active improved prompts"""
        prompts = {}
        
        for prompt_id, version in self.prompt_manager._active_prompts.items():
            if version.is_active and not version.is_experimental:
                prompts[prompt_id] = version.content
                
        return prompts
        
    async def shutdown(self):
        """Shutdown the training middleware"""
        if self.enabled:
            await self.feedback_collector.stop()
            await self.auto_trainer.stop()
